Nxera Pharma's NBI-1117568, an oral, selective muscarinic M4 receptor agonist, has successfully completed a long-term preclinical toxicity program. This achievement, part of a collaboration with Neurocrine Biosciences, triggers a $15 million payment to Nxera from Neurocrine. NBI-1117568 is advancing through Phase 2 clinical development.
